Fixing Broken Links On Your Website : Simple Guidance

Broken Links can negatively impact your website's user experience, search engine rankings and also it's credibility. In this article we will explore how to identify the broken links on your website and how to fix the same:

Tools to Identify Broken Links

  • Google Search Console: Use Google search console tool to identity broken links and crawl errors on your website.

  • Ahrefs: Ahrefs offer a tool which is a broken link checker, that can help you in identifying broken links and helps in fixing it too.

  • Developers Tool: Access your browser's developer tool by pressing F12, and check the console tab for 404 error and other issues indicating broken links.

  • Screaming Frog SEO Spider: Utilize screaming frog's SEO spider tool to crawl your website and identify broken links.

  • Browser Extension: Use tools like "Check my links" for Google Chrome and "LinkChecker" for firefox to quickly scan page for broken links.

  • Manual Tester: Visit on key pages of your website and click on all the links to ensure that it's all leading to their right destination.

Step Guide For Fixing Broken Links

  1. Identify Broken Links: Use one of the tools mentioned above to identify broken links on your website.

  2. Cause Determination: Determine the cause of the broken link, whether it occur due to deleted page, a typo or incorrect URL.

  3. Fix or replace the link: You can either fix or replace broken links with a working URL. if the page no longer exists, consider redirecting your users to an alternate page which has relevant content.

  4. Update Internal Links: Update internal links to make sure they point to the correct pages.

  5. Monitor and Maintain: Regularly monitor your website for any broken links And also maintain the list of of fixed links.

Best Practices For Fixing Broken Links

  • Use 301 redirects to permanently redirect users from broken links to working URLs.

  • Test and Verify that broken links have been fixed and they are working properly.
